Least Common Multiple of 320 and 325 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 320 and 325, than apply into the LCM equation.

GCF(320,325) = 5
LCM(320,325) = ( 320 × 325) / 5
LCM(320,325) = 104000 / 5
LCM(320,325) = 20800

5. How to Find the LCM of 320 and 325?

Answer:

Least Common Multiple of 320 and 325 = 20800

Step 1: Find the prime factorization of 320

320 = 2 x 2 x 2 x 2 x 2 x 2 x 5

Step 2: Find the prime factorization of 325

325 = 5 x 5 x 13

Step 3: Multiply each factor the greater number of times it occurs in steps i) or ii) above to find the lcm:

LCM = 20800 = 2 x 2 x 2 x 2 x 2 x 2 x 5 x 5 x 13

Step 4: Therefore, the least common multiple of 320 and 325 is 20800.
